What Is Wet Macular Degeneration?

Wet macular degeneration is a progressive eye disease that affects the macula, the central part of the retina responsible for sharp, detailed vision. In this condition, new blood vessels grow under the retina (a process known as choroidal neovascularization) and are prone to leakage. This leakage can cause fluid buildup, leading to swelling and scarring of the macula.Key characteristics of wet macular degeneration include:

  • Rapid Vision Loss: Unlike its dry counterpart, wet AMD can lead to sudden and severe vision loss.
  • Distorted Vision: Patients often experience distortion in their central vision.
  • Dark Spots: Individuals may notice dark or empty spots in their field of vision.

Anatomy and Pathophysiology

To understand wet macular degeneration better, it is essential to grasp the anatomy involved:

  • Macula: The central part of the retina responsible for high-resolution vision.
  • Retina: The light-sensitive layer at the back of the eye that converts light into neural signals.
  • Choroid: A layer of blood vessels located between the retina and sclera that supplies nutrients to the retina.

The pathophysiology of wet macular degeneration involves:

  1. Choroidal Neovascularization: Abnormal blood vessels grow from the choroid into the retina due to factors such as increased levels of VEGF.
  2. Leakage and Fluid Accumulation: These new blood vessels are fragile and prone to leaking fluid or blood into the retinal layers.
  3. Retinal Damage: The leakage leads to swelling and scarring of the macula, resulting in vision loss.

Causes

Wet macular degeneration is primarily associated with several risk factors:

  • Age: The condition is most common in individuals over 50 years old.
  • Genetics: A family history of AMD increases susceptibility.
  • Smoking: Tobacco use has been linked to a higher risk of developing AMD.
  • Obesity: Excess body weight may contribute to an increased risk.
  • Cardiovascular Disease: Conditions affecting heart health can also impact eye health.
  • Dietary Factors: A diet low in fruits and vegetables may increase risk.

While these factors may contribute to developing wet AMD, it is essential to note that not everyone with these risk factors will develop the condition.

Symptoms and Clinical Presentation

The symptoms associated with wet macular degeneration can vary widely among individuals but typically include:

  • Sudden Vision Changes: Rapid onset of blurred or distorted central vision.
  • Dark Spots or Blurred Areas: Patients may notice dark spots or areas where vision is obscured.
  • Distorted Lines: Straight lines may appear wavy or bent due to changes in retinal structure.
  • Difficulty with Color Perception: Colors may appear less vibrant or faded.
  • Sensitivity to Light: Increased discomfort in bright lighting conditions.

Symptoms can develop quickly; therefore, immediate medical attention is crucial if any changes in vision occur.

Diagnosis

Diagnosing wet macular degeneration typically involves several steps:

  1. Medical History: A thorough review of symptoms and any relevant medical history is essential. Patients should discuss any known risk factors such as family history or smoking habits.
  2. Physical Examination: An eye care professional will conduct a comprehensive eye exam to assess visual acuity and check for signs of retinal damage.
  3. Imaging Studies:
    • Optical Coherence Tomography (OCT): This non-invasive imaging technique provides detailed cross-sectional images of the retina, helping identify fluid accumulation and structural changes.
    • Fluorescein Angiography: A dye is injected into a vein in your arm; photographs are taken as it travels through the blood vessels in your eye to identify any leakage from abnormal vessels.
  4. Amsler Grid Test: This simple test helps patients detect visual distortions by focusing on a grid pattern; any wavy lines or missing areas indicate potential issues with central vision.

Early diagnosis is crucial for effective management and treatment planning.

Treatment Options

While there is currently no cure for wet macular degeneration, several treatment options can help manage symptoms effectively:

Medical Treatments
  • Anti-VEGF Injections: Medications such as ranibizumab (Lucentis) or aflibercept (Eylea) are injected directly into the eye to inhibit vascular endothelial growth factor (VEGF), reducing abnormal blood vessel growth and leakage.
  • Photodynamic Therapy (PDT): This treatment involves injecting a light-sensitive drug that targets abnormal blood vessels when activated by a specific wavelength of light.
Supportive Treatments
  • Nutritional Supplements: Some studies suggest that certain vitamins and minerals may help slow down disease progression; these include antioxidants like vitamins C and E, zinc, and lutein/zeaxanthin.
Lifestyle Interventions

Making lifestyle adjustments can also aid in managing symptoms:

  • Regular Eye Exams: Routine check-ups with an eye care professional help monitor changes in vision.
  • Healthy Diet: A diet rich in leafy greens, fish high in omega-3 fatty acids, and colorful fruits can support overall eye health.

Prognosis and Recovery

The prognosis for individuals with wet macular degeneration varies based on several factors:

  • Timely intervention significantly improves outcomes; many patients experience stabilization or improvement in their vision following treatment.
  • However, some individuals may continue to experience vision loss despite treatment; ongoing monitoring is essential for managing long-term effects.

Regular follow-up care ensures prompt intervention during any recurrence or worsening of symptoms.
